AfriForum

AfriForum is a South African civil-rights organisation and lobby group that represents primarily Afrikaans-speaking communities and advocates on issues including minority rights, safety and security, and property rights. The organisation was established in 2006 as an initiative of the Solidarity trade union and operates as a membership-based body with branches across South Africa. AfriForum's stated mandate includes campaigning against crime, corruption and what it describes as unfair discrimination, as well as promoting community safety initiatives, legal action and public advocacy. The organisation is structured with a central executive and regional structures, and is led by an executive council and chief executive officer. Key functions include legal representation for members, public campaigns on policy issues, community safety projects such as neighbourhood watches, and lobbying government and business on matters affecting its constituency. AfriForum has been involved in high-profile litigation and public debates on topics including land reform, affirmative action, language rights and environmental management. The organisation has attracted both support and criticism, with supporters viewing it as a defender of constitutional rights and critics arguing that it advances a narrow sectional agenda. AfriForum is funded by membership fees and donations, and maintains an active media and communications presence. The organisation has also engaged internationally, presenting its views to foreign audiences and institutions.
